Lorry smashes into traffic lights in horror crash with bus in Edinburgh

A lorry has rammed through traffic lights into a railing in Edinburgh 's Gorgie Road after colliding with a bus.

The accident on the corner of Gorgie Road and Balgreen Road has closed one lane of the busy city centre road.

Pictures from the scene show a Lothian Bus with its front window smashed and a white van sitting on top of traffic lights at a pedestrian crossing.

The white van rammed through the traffic lights (Danny Fuller)

Witness Danny Fuller said the collision was like a scene from "crash bandicoot" as the "van rammed up on the metal railings".

He added: "The bus driver was slumped over the steering wheel and was being treated by ambulance staff.

"It could have been worse if pedestrians were on the road at the time."

Police and ambulance crews remain at the scene. A Police Scotland spokesman confirmed: "Officers are in attendance and one lane is closed."

Lothain Buses has confirmed no services are able to serve Gorgie Road city bound and are instead diverted via Chesser Avenue, Slateford Road, Robertson Avenue until further notice.

A spokesperson for the bus company said: “We can confirm that one of our vehicles was involved in an incident today on Gorgie Road and we are fully assisting Police Scotland with their enquiries.”
